Developing an effective therapy to overcome carbapenemase-positive <i>Klebsiella pneumoniae</i> (CPKp) is an important therapeutic challenge that must be addressed urgently. Here, we explored a Ca-EDTA combination with aztreonam or ceftazidime-avibactam <i>in vitro</i> and <i>in vivo</i> against diverse CPKp clinical isolates.
